shader-playground
shader-playground copied to clipboard
New language and compiler - Reshade FX and the Reshade FX Shader compiler
https://github.com/crosire/reshade
The Reshade FX Shader compiler can be built standalone. Reshade FX is about 99% identical to HLSL with a few minor changes.
Used by Reshade, Nvidia Ansel, Nvidia FreeStyle and vkBasalt
vkBasalt is also open-source : https://github.com/DadSchoorse/vkBasalt Nvidia Ansel and Nvidia FreeStyle are both closed-source.
Also see https://github.com/crosire/reshade-shaders/blob/master/REFERENCE.md for an overview of the language.